TRIPURA PUBLIC SERVICE COMMISSION (TPSC)

TPSC invited applications in prescribed Form from the bonafide citizens of India for selection of candidates for the following mentioned posts under the Government of Tripura Public Service Commission

Last Date of Receipt of applications : 31/10/2009
  1. Inspector, Small Savings, Group Insurance & Institutional Finance (Group-C Non-Gazetted) under the Directorate of Small Savings, Group Insurance & Institutional Finance,Finance Department, Government of Tripura:, Total Vacancies : 01 Post, Pay Scale : PB-2, Rs. 5310-24000/= Grade pay Rs. 2400/- (pre-revised Rs. 5000-10,300/-) plus admissible allowances., Minimum Qualification: – Bachelor Degree of any recognized University. Preference will be given to Degree Holders in Commerce/Arts with Economics & Statistics.
  2. Research Assistant, (Group-C Non-Gazetted) under Tribal Research and Cultural Institute of Tribal Welfare Department, Government of Tripura:, Total Vacancies : 01 Post, Pay Scale : PB-2 Rs. 5310-24,000/= Grade pay Rs. 2400/= (Pre-revised) plus admissible allowances. Educational, Minimum Qualification 1. At least a graduate with the following as one of the subjects in Degree level viz. Economics, Statistics, Sociology and Mathematics or Master Degree in any one subject mentioned above.2. At least 2 years experience in collection compilation of data or in planning work or in research type of work or in research type of work from a recognized Institution or while in Govt. service after graduation for graduates. But for Master Degree holders, no experience in the lines is required.
  3. Public Analyst( Group-A Gazetted) under the Health & Family Welfare Department, Government of Tripura, Total Vacancies : 01 Post, Pay Scale: Rs.13,575-37000/- [Pay Band-4] Grade Pay Rs.4800/- (Pre-revised Rs. 10,650-325-15,.850/-) plus admissible allowances., Minimum Qualification:- 1. At least a Master’s Degree in Chemistry or Bio-Chemistry or Diary Chemistry or Food Technology or Microbiology or Food & Drugs from a recognized University established in India by law or is an Associate of the Institution of Chemists (India) by examination in the section of Food Analysis conducted by the Institution of Chemists (India) or has an equivalent qualifications recognized and notified by the Central Government for such purposes and has not less than three years experience in the Analysis of Food. 2. Should have declared qualified for appointment as a public analyst by a Board appointed and notified by the Central Government for such purposes.
